What companies run services between Marble Arch (Station), England and Putney Bridge Station, England?

You can take a subway from Marble Arch to Putney Bridge station via Notting Hill Gate station in around 26 min. Alternatively, Go Ahead London operates a bus from Marble Arch Station / Park Lane to Putney Bridge Station / Gonville Street every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£1–35 and the journey takes 53 min.
